Frances Alft Obituary

Age 87
Loving Wife, Mother, Grandmother and Great-Grandmother

Frances Alft, 87, died May 4th. She was born in Monticello, Iowa, June 25, 1928, the daughter of John C. and Bernice (Domer) Clark, both Iowa teachers, and was raised in Wheatland, Iowa. She was a graduate of Grinnell College and married a 49 classmate, E. C. (Mike) Alft, on August 12, 1950.

Fran was an A.S.C.P. certified medical technologist in the laboratory of Sherman Hospital from 1969 to 1990. After retirement she was a volunteer at the hospital for more than eighteen years and worked on accessions at the Elgin History Museum. She was a member of Searchers and the Sherman Hospital Auxiliary.

Quiet and self-effacing, she was devoted to her family and placed their needs before hers. Fran enjoyed music, reading, traveling, and visits from children and grandchildren.

Survivors include her husband of 65 years, two daughters, Barbara Bolender of Phoenix, Arizona, and Susan (Peter) Stanchak of Portage, Michigan; two sons, John (Rustie) Alft of Normal, Illinois, and Michael (Mary Teresa) Alft of New London, Pennsylvania; nine grandchildrenCameron , Drew, and John Bolender; Katherine Horton, Anne, and Sam Stanchak; Staycea Whitlock; Amelia, and Mikaela Elisabeth Alftand six great-grandchildrenSummer, Anavey, Virginia and Clark Bolender; and Areanna and Hope Whitlock.

Private memorial services were held for members of the family.
